
Malishka connected with Central Railway CPRO Swapneil Nila to discuss the newly introduced Emergency Talk Back system in Central Railway's local trains. The feature enables passengers to directly communicate with the motorman or the RPF from inside the coach during an emergency, making train travel safer and ensuring quicker response in critical situations.
During the conversation, Malishka also spoke about the recent crime incidents reported in Mumbai's local trains, the Railway's loss of over ₹1 crore due to missing blankets and linen, and the viral video of a man seen wearing an Indian Railways bedsheet. Swapneil Nila shared his views on these issues and highlighted the measures being taken by the Railways to improve passenger safety and protect railway property.
